Introduction to the module

n a world where the Internet and technology predominate, business competition is increased, business models are turned upside down: it is time for Digital Transformation. This transition is not new, but it becomes indispensable, especially for so-called "traditional" companies, which are not born in the digital culture. Jobs, products and services will be transformed. Management, production and organization are also affected. In particular, the activities of managers will be modified, especially in the area of decision making, thanks to Business Intelligence tools and Artificial Intelligence tools. Often mentioned for the commercial or marketing aspects, digitalization affects the professional activity as a whole, and at all levels. Technology and innovation, production and distribution of products and services, organization, employees. The levers of digital transformation are numerous and the integration of digital has its interest in each of the dimensions and services of the company. The industry of the future responds to an increasingly personalized demand for access to a service rather than to the possession of a good, to increased societal aspirations for consumption and ethics. This course will help you understand the impacts of the Digital Transformation for the industry of the future, the levers it represents, as well as the necessary accompanying actions that it requires for the human actors of the company.

Honor code
IMT-BS is committed to a policy of honesty in the academic community. Conduct that compromises this policy may result in academic and / or disciplinary sanctions. Students must refrain from cheating, lying, plagiarizing and stealing. This includes completing your own original work and giving credit to any other person whose ideas and printed materials (including those from the Internet) are paraphrased or quoted directly. Any student who violates or helps another student violate academic behavior standards will be penalized according to IMT-BS rules.
